aboutsummaryrefslogtreecommitdiff
path: root/src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c')
-rw-r--r--src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c29
1 files changed, 29 insertions, 0 deletions
diff --git a/src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c b/src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c
new file mode 100644
index 0000000..0fda87b
--- /dev/null
+++ b/src/GeneralizedPolynomial-Uniform/Lagrange-tensor-product/2d.coeffs/2d.cube.order2.smooth0/coeffs-dxy.compute.c
@@ -0,0 +1,29 @@
+fp t72;
+fp t68;
+fp t74;
+fp t69;
+fp t73;
+fp t71;
+fp t70;
+fp t65;
+fp t64;
+fp t63;
+ t72 = x*y;
+ t68 = RATIONAL(-1.0,2.0);
+ t74 = t68*x+t72;
+ t69 = RATIONAL(1.0,2.0);
+ t73 = t69*x+t72;
+ t71 = RATIONAL(-1.0,4.0);
+ t70 = RATIONAL(1.0,4.0);
+ t65 = t68*y;
+ t64 = t69*y;
+ t63 = RATIONAL(-2.0,1.0)*t72;
+ coeffs_dxy->coeff_m1_m1 = t65+t70+t74;
+ coeffs_dxy->coeff_0_m1 = t63+x;
+ coeffs_dxy->coeff_p1_m1 = t71+t64+t74;
+ coeffs_dxy->coeff_m1_0 = t63+y;
+ coeffs_dxy->coeff_0_0 = RATIONAL(4.0,1.0)*t72;
+ coeffs_dxy->coeff_p1_0 = -y+t63;
+ coeffs_dxy->coeff_m1_p1 = t65+t71+t73;
+ coeffs_dxy->coeff_0_p1 = t63-x;
+ coeffs_dxy->coeff_p1_p1 = t70+t64+t73;